    In the 1895 state census, Fredrik Torvik, 22, is a painter lodging with the Andrew Aaby family in Lee, Norman County, Minnesota. He had been in the U.S. for four years and three months.

    In the 1900 U. S. Census, he was Frederick Torvik, 27, born Oct 1872, a single man, a painter, who was living with a family on the “county poor farms” in Fergus Falls Twp, Otter Tail County.

    An article in the Duluth News-Tribune, dated November 6, 1912, is headlined Fergus Falls has a Sensation Suit. Datelined Fergus Falls, November 5th: A sensational damage suit, involving local men has been filed in the district court here. Frederick Torvik and Andrew E Bye have been in partnership as Torvik & Bye, and had some difficulty in connection with firm matters. The allegations are to the effect that Torvik went to the home of Mr. Bye and assaulted him and his wife. Mr. Bye asks $5,035 damages and Mrs. Bye $7,000.

    In the summer of 1937, Fred took a trip back to Norway. He returned to the United States on the S.S. Stavangerfjord which sailed from Oslo on August 10th and arrived at New York on August 20, 1937. The ship’s manifest notes that Fred had been naturalized as U.S. citizen in Fergus Falls on February 5, 1900. At the time of his trip, he gave his address in Fergus Falls as 715 Court Street.

    In the 1939/40 Fergus Falls city directory, he is a painter and lives at 715 Court Street. His telephone number is 1150R. Same in the 1941/42 Fergus Falls city directory.

    In the 1940 census, Fred, Olga, Edwin, and Harriette live at 715 Court Street. Fred and Edwin are decorators at a paint shop.

    His daughter Olga of 715 South Court was the informant for his death certificate. She had no idea who Fred’s parents were. Fred was a painter and paper hanger who died from pneumonia brought on by influenza.

    According to the Verdal out-migration register, he left Verdal on 2 May 1881 as Elling Eliasen Baglovald.

    He departed Trondheim on 5 May 1881 aboard the feeder ship Tasso. His name was Elling E. Baglo, a 32 year-old laborer, with destination Fergus Falls, Minnesota. He arrived in New York on May 28, 1881, aboard the S.S. Samana as Elling E. Baglo. Took the name of Bye in America. His family had to wait five years before they joined him in Fergus Falls. He was living with his brother Martin Bye and family in Fergus Falls in the 1885 Minnesota state census.

    In the 1895 Minnesota state census, Elling and his family live in Fergus Falls where he is a miller. He is 46, his wife Martha is 50, and his three sons still living at home are Peder E, 18, Andrew, 17, and Julius, 7.

    Anne M. Baglo, 41, left Trondheim on 8 May 1886 aboard the Thingvalla line’s feeder ship to Christiania. Traveling with her was Anna E. Baglo, 13, Berntine Baglo, 11, Peder Baglo, 9, Erik Baglo, 5, and Julie Baglo, 4. The family’s destination was Fergus Falls, Minnesota.

    She arrived in New York on May 28, 1886, aboard the S.S. Hekla which had sailed from Copenhagen. She was identified as Anne M. Baglo, 41, accompanied by her five children: Anne E., 11 and a half, Berntine, 11 and a half, Peder Edvard, 9, Erick, 5, and Julie, 4. This is the same boat that Johannes E. Bye, Anne’s brother-in-law, arrived on. The origin of the family was identified as “Throndhjem.”

    In the 1900 census, the family lived at 405 Adelphia Avenue (?) in Fergus Falls. The family consisted of Anna, a 55 year old widow (born in Sept 1844), Anna, 30 (born Oct 1869) and single, P. Edward, 24, Andrew, 21, and Julius, 12. Anna the mother had had 6 children, 4 still living. Everyone was born in Norway except Julius who was born in Minnesota. Those born in Norway came to this country in 1886 and only P. Edward is shown as having been naturalized. Anna the mother owns her home free of a mortgage and it is shown to be a house and not a farm. P. Edward’s occupation is grocer. Andrew’s occupation is salesman at a grocery store.
